Fenters - Mark O

Source: The Neighbor, January 3, 2007, pg A3
PERRYSVILLE — Mark O. Fenters, 55, Perrysville, died at 6:30 a.m. Wednesday, Dec. 27, 2006 in St. Vincent Hospice, Indianapolis. He was born June 2, 1951 in Crawfordsville, the son of Catheryn (Walker) Fenters and the late Oran Butler Fenters. He was formerly married to Helen Bush. He was raised in Williamsport and had lived in Waynetown, graduating from Waynetown High School in 1969. He lived most of his life in Fountain County and had lived in Perrysville for the past three years. He worked at Raybestos Product Company in Crawfordsville for 34 years. He had owned the Attica Sport & Hobby Shop which dealt in sports cards and sports memorabilia. He was a member of the Stringtown Church of God and the vintage baseball team in Danville called the Vermilion Voles. He was a fielder and his nickname was “Lefty.” He enjoyed gardening and woodworking. He liked collecting antiques. He was an avid reader and writer. Survivors include: his mother of Royal Center; five children, Erika Fenters, Washington, Valerie (Terry) Runion, Hillsboro, Andrew Fenters and Ashley Fenters, both of Lafayette, and Aaron Fenters, Washington; his dear friend, Sharon Townsend, Oxford; a sister, Mary (Larry) Plummer, Kewanna; three brothers, Dennis (Rita) Fenters, Indianapolis, Mike (Cheryl) Fenters, Lafayette, and Alan (Liz) Fenters, New Bremen, Ohio; and three grandchildren, Cheyenne, Sydney and Sierra Runion. Funeral services were at 1 p.m. Saturday in Maus Funeral Home, Attica, with Pastor Greg McDonald officiating. Burial was in Waynetown Masonic Cemetery.
